Piliman22 / pim4n Software Developer and Highschool Student - Japan Building web apps, APIs, and small tools. BIO Node.js / TypeScript を中心に、実用的な Web アプリケーションや自動化ツールを作っています。 シンプルに動き、あとから直しやすい設計を大事にしています。 このページはブラウザではターミナル風 UI、curl ではテキストプロフィールとして表示されます。 HIGHLIGHTS - Cloudflare Workers で軽量に配信 - プロフィール情報は src/profile.ts に集約 - curl / wget / httpie からは text/plain で応答 - GitHub リンクや技術スタックの追加が簡単 TECH Languages: TypeScript, JavaScript, Node.js Frontend: HTML, CSS, Vite Platform: Cloudflare Workers, Wrangler PROJECTS Terminal Portfolio ターミナル風のポートフォリオ。ブラウザと curl の両方で読みやすく表示します。 Stack: TypeScript, Cloudflare Workers Link: https://github.com/Piliman22/PortfolioPage tasoller-cli-linux tasoller を Linux でコマンドラインから操作するためのツール。 Stack: Rust Link: https://github.com/Piliman22/tasoller-cli-linux sonolus-fastapi Sonolus のサーバーを FastAPI をラッパーにして実装したプロジェクト。 `pip install sonolus-fastapi` でインストールできます。 Stack: Python, FastAPI Link: https://github.com/Untitled-Sekai/sonolus-fastapi sonolus-models Sonolus のサーバー等で使うモデルを Pydantic で実装したプロジェクト。 `pip install sonolus-models` でインストールできます。 Stack: Python, Pydantic Link: https://github.com/Untitled-Sekai/sonolus-model ScoreSync とある譜面ファイルを更新したら、Sonolusのローカルサーバーの分も更新するツール。 Stack: Node.js, TypeScript Link: https://github.com/Piliman22/ScoreSync LINKS GitHub: https://github.com/Piliman22 CONTACT Email: pim4n@pim4n-net.com GitHub: https://github.com/Piliman22 JSON: https://pim4n-net.com/api/profile